## Runbook: Catalogue Import — Stacklight

Nightly import pulls MARC records from the Harrowfield consortium feed into Stacklight. Job kicks off at 01:30; normal runtime under 40 minutes. If it exceeds 90, kill and rerun with the delta flag. Rejected records go to the holdpen table — review before Monday, they purge weekly. Do not rerun while the dedupe sweep is active. Check the importer is using the current settings shown here.

deployment values, hahof-kajep:
[gilox]
team = fenion
access_code = ac_db9541
host = gilox.torvahq.corp
port = 5672
owner = tamax.ulawyn
peer = fenvan.ordinsoft.local

Hi team,

Before I hand off the 3.2 release, please note the humidity sensor drift reported on Verdana controllers in the Elmbrook trial site. Drift exceeds 4% after roughly ten days of continuous operation; firmware 3.2.1 adds an automatic recalibration cycle every 72 hours. Support should advise growers to install 3.2.1 and trigger a manual recalibration once. The hotfix bundle must be verified before distribution, so I'm including the signing key used for the 3.2.1 packages below.

release key, fahof-yagap: bky3_m5d

TKT-4412: Plugin signature check failing in batchsnap CLI

Since batchsnap 1.8, plugin loading verifies signatures. Several external plugins now fail with SIG_MISMATCH because they were signed against the retired 1.7 key. Plugin authors: re-sign and republish; unsigned or mismatched plugins are skipped, not loaded. Resize jobs referencing them will error out. Verify your builds against the current release key, shown below.

signing key of tajef-yagef = bky3_HHT

## Artifact Signing — Inventory Reconciliation Job

The nightly reconciliation job for Stockline now signs its output manifests before upload. Unsigned manifests are rejected by the Ledgerbox ingest as of build 412. Two mismatches last week traced to a stale key on the runner pool; rotated Tuesday. Action for sync: confirm all runners pull the current key at job start. The active signing key for the reconciliation pipeline is as follows.

signing key of yafop-taguf = bky3_Kre